AI Revolutionizes Saudi Football: Al-Hilal Leads the Charge in Player Analytics
Saudi Arabia's football giants, Al-Hilal, are pioneering the integration of advanced AI analytics to optimize player performance and tactical strategies, setting a new benchmark for sports innovation in the Kingdom and beyond.
Click play to listen to this article read aloud using text-to-speech.

RIYADH, SAUDI ARABIA – The roar of the crowd at the Kingdom Arena is not the only sound echoing through Saudi football; the hum of artificial intelligence is increasingly shaping the future of the beautiful game. Al-Hilal Saudi Club, a powerhouse in the Roshn Saudi League, has emerged as a frontrunner in adopting cutting-edge AI technologies to gain a competitive edge, a move that resonates deeply with the Kingdom's Vision 2030 aspirations for digital transformation.
For the Saudi man, football is more than just a sport; it is a passion, a cultural touchstone. The desire for excellence in all fields, including sports, is paramount. This drive is now being augmented by AI. Al-Hilal, under the astute guidance of its management, has invested significantly in AI-powered platforms that analyze vast datasets, from player biometrics and on-field movements to tactical patterns and opponent weaknesses. This isn't just about raw data; it's about intelligent insights.
